Samsung Galaxy Note 3 could be 6.3-inch eight-core monster

Posted by Unknown | 3:41 PM Categories:
Think the Samsung Galaxy Note 2 is big? Take note, because the Note 3 could break six inches. The Korea Times quotes a Samsung boss talking about how the next Note will pack Samsung's eight-core chip and a bigger 6.3-inch screen than the current 5.5-inch display. If that does turn out to be the case, an extra inch on the diagonal is quite a boost -- in fact, that edges it towards the 7-inch territory of the Google Nexus 7 and other mini tablets.
